Abstract
The invetnion relates to an engine top cover sealing method and device, adopting a wideside-sealing engine top cover sealing method, making the whole seal tape integrally compressed to seal, and implementing sealing between top covers, between top cover and end wall, and between side wall and top cover by wider sealing tape, where the sealing auxiliaries are mainly composed of sealing tape, side wall, top cover installation beam and top covers, sealing auxiliary sealing tape is arranged between top covers, between top cover and end wall and betweeen side wall and top cover, and they are sealed by the sealing auxiliary sealing tape, and the sealing structure is a sealing tape-integral compressed wideside sealing struture; and the contact area of the sealing tape with the coupled side wall, top cover installation beam and top covers is equal to the top surface area of the whole sealing tape; and the sealing limits the sealing tape compression ratio by the difference between the height of componnet installation guide rail composing sealing auxiliary and that of the sealing tape.
Description
Technical field
The present invention relates to a kind of encapsulating method and device of locomotive component, is a kind of locomotive top cap sealing method and device specifically, is mainly used in all kinds of electric locomotives.
Background technology
The sealing of locomotive is crucial for locomotive, badly will produce very big influence if seal, even cause electric short circuit the parts of locomotive, and accidents caused.Existing locomotive top cap sealing device mainly comprises the sealing (seeing accompanying drawing 1 to 3) between locomotive header and top cover, top cover and headwall and side wall and the top cover, existing sealing arrangement all is to force a metal edges to come the pinch-off seal bar to come leak free by a thread mechanism, and sealing band is in the very partial compression state of small area of contact.Because to sealing band is to be in the partial compression state, and the amount of compression of sealing band was fixed with the degree of tightness of top cover installation screw when top cover was installed, so not only sealing surface is little, and be easy to cause the overdraft of top seal bar, long-time use causes the sealing band permanent deformation easily, thereby reduces the sealing property of top cover, has shortened the service life of sealing band, and existing top seal device technique is comparatively complicated, makes inconvenient.Therefore necessary this is improved.
Summary of the invention
The objective of the invention is provides better locomotive top cap sealing method of a kind of sealing effectiveness and device in order to solve the deficiency of present locomotive top cap sealing device.With solve existing locomotive top cap sealing device technique complexity, sealing band easily produces permanent deformation and causes screen resilience to dwindle leakage phenomenons such as causing roof leaking.
The objective of the invention is to be achieved through the following technical solutions: the present invention adopts a kind of broadside leak free locomotive top cap sealing method, allow whole sealing band reduced overall seal, by the sealing band realization locomotive header of a broad and the sealing between locomotive header, locomotive header and locomotive headwall and locomotive headwall and the locomotive header.
According to the device that the inventive method provided be, a kind of broadside locomotive top cap sealing structure, these sealing pairs are mainly constituted by locomotive header, sealing pair sealing band, locomotive side wall, locomotive headwall and thread mechanism, wherein, between locomotive header and locomotive header, locomotive header and locomotive side wall and locomotive header and locomotive headwall, all be provided with the sealing pair sealing band, and all be by sealing pair sealing band leak free, and this kind hermetically-sealed construction is the broadside hermetically-sealed construction of sealing band reduced overall.The locomotive side wall of the sealing band of sealing arrangement and its coupling, top cover are installed much bigger than existing locomotive top cap sealing device of crossbeam and top cover area of contact.And sealing arrangement is to utilize the height of the member mounting guide rail that constitutes sealing pair itself and the diff-H of sealing band to come the bulk compressibility of sealing band has been carried out qualification, under the low temperature environment, the bulk compressibility of sealing band is no more than 50%, when using under normal temperature and the hot environment, the bulk compressibility of sealing band is no more than 30%.The sealing band of sealing arrangement is directly installed on the side structure and winds up in the mounting groove of beam and roof panel cross member, need not use viscose glue to make it to stick together with side wall and roof panel cross member.Sealing arrangement uses the HALFEN mounting rail and the HALFEN hold-down bolt that is complementary to come fastening top cover.The sealing strip material that constitutes this kind sealing arrangement is Ethylene Propylene Terpolymer (EPDM) rubber, and this kind leakproofing material has good rebound resilience, ageing-resistant, tear resistance, and its hardness can be runed operating mode according to locomotive and be selected.
The present invention has the following advantages:
1, this kind sealing arrangement seal area is big, can improve sealing effectiveness greatly.
2, this kind sealing arrangement limits the bulk compressibility of sealing band.Can avoid sealing band to produce overdraft, cause the sealing band permanent deformation after long-time.Help keeping the screen resilience of sealing band, improved reliability, the minimizing maintenance times of top seal, reduce top seal life cycle maintenance cost.
3, the sealing band of this kind sealing arrangement is directly installed in the mounting groove of side wall and roof panel cross member, need not use glue to make it to stick together with wind up beam and roof panel cross member of side wall, handle the even compression that helps sealing band when tighting a bolt like this, improve the sealing property of top cover.
4, this kind sealing arrangement uses the standard mounting rail, can be so that the installation of top cover and discharging.Compare with the traveling nut mount pad on the existing top seal device, this kind sealing dress is that mounting guide rail integral body is stressed, has increased bearing surface, rather than resembles local pressure the traveling nut, has reduced the stress concentration in mount pad zone.The force-bearing situation of mount pad can be effectively improved, mount pad generation endurance failure can be effectively avoided.
5, mounting guide rail, the hold-down bolt that constitutes this kind sealing arrangement is gauge member, buys the back back and draws materials according to installation site length, and production process is simple, can effectively reduce the production cost of manufacture.
